Appliance placement | Freestanding |
---|---|
Product colour | White |
Door hinge | Right |
Reversible doors | Yes |
Number of compressors | 1 |
Climate class | SN, N, ST, T |
Noise level | 42 dB |
Fridge interior light | Yes |
Lamp type | LED |
Number of shelves/baskets fridge | 4 |
Door balconies | 4 |
Egg balcony | Yes |
Bottle rack | Yes |
Number of shelves/baskets freezer | 3 |
No Frost system | Yes |
Ice cube tray | Yes |
Fresh zone compartment | No |
Number of Shelves | 4 |
Number of Door Bins | 4 |
Star rating | 4 |
Width | 595 mm |
Depth | 65 cm |
Height | 1850 mm |
Defrost System | Frost Free |
Dimensions (H x W x D) | 1850 x 595 x 650 mm |
